[R.E.M. 40th Anniversary] R.E.M., the legendary alternative rock band that debuted in 1981, made the college charts, and went from "America's greatest rock and roll band" to "the most important rock band in the world" through the 90s. This year marks the 40th anniversary of their debut! To celebrate their 40th anniversary, five albums co-produced by Scott Litt and R.E.M. are now available on high-resolution CD for the first time! This is the sixth studio album released in 1988. It was the first album to be released on Warner Bros. Records after leaving the I.R.S. label, where he had been working until then. It reached No. 12 on the U.S. album chart. The songs "Orange Crush" and "Stand" reached No. 1 on the U.S. charts. Co-production with Scott Litt began with this album, and it was an important turning point in the band's journey to becoming a world-class rock band. Includes "Orange Crush," "Stand," "Pop Song 89," "Get Up," and more. First UHQCD (MQA) release.Produced by Scott Litt & R.E.M.
